About HDC
The New York City Housing Development Corporation (HDC) is a public benefit corporation and the nation's largest municipal Housing Finance Agency. HDC seeks to increase the supply of multi-family housing, stimulate economic growth, and revitalize neighborhoods by financing the creation and preservation of affordable housing for low-, moderate-, and middle-income New Yorkers. HDC's programs support the construction and preservation of multi-family affordable housing in New York City.

The Strategic Operations Intern will support the Chief Strategy Officer's team in the President's Office and report to the VP for Strategic Operations. You'll collaborate with colleagues across HDC to address high-impact strategic issues. Interns receive mentorship from team leadership and gain exposure to executive-level decision-making.
Recent projects or issues on which the team has worked include: an evaluation of a legacy middle-income affordable housing program, development of proposals to streamline the moving of formerly homeless households into permanent affordable housing, crafting successful recommendations to reduce federal administrative barriers in the lease-up process, structuring a new equity-enhancing loan guarantee with an external financial institution, and investigating solutions to rising insurance costs in multifamily affordable housing.
